Output 26c4236e8f69866372603da90cb95c0369278b7d126d4517a65aa8133850c1a5:12

value
133645312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3817c49d512056213da478fb02501ddd3edaf063 OP_EQUAL
address
MD1kYbzHXUz6FNMFNQqBoeFADD4gWm3njv
transaction
26c4236e8f69866372603da90cb95c0369278b7d126d4517a65aa8133850c1a5
spent
true